What are Mongolia houses made of?
Of course many modern houses in Mongolia are made of wood, steel, concrete, etc., but I assume the question refers to the traditional Mongolian dwelling that over half the population still uses.
This dwelling, called a 'ger', is made of wooden supports covered by a thick felt layer for insulation. The felt is then covered with a densely woven water resistant cover, usually cotton canvas or something similar.

What happen to Mongolian in the late 1980s?
A peaceful, democratic revolution changed the country's political system in the late 1980s. New Democratic and Freedom parties were created, and in July 1990, the first democratic general election took place in Mongolia. It became a parliamentary republic with a president and multiparty system. At present, Mongolia is making a transition from the centrally planned economy of its Soviet-style past to a free market economy.Hope this helps.
Ulan Batur is the capital and largest city of Mongolia. the city is located in the north central part of the country, at an elevation of around 4,300 feet (1,300 metres), in a valley on the Tuul River.

What is the zip code of Mongolia?
Zip code of Mongolia is:
-Ulaanbaatar city: 11000
-Arkhangai: 65000
-Bayankhongor: 64000
-Bayan-Ulgii: 83000
-Bulgan: 63000
-Darkhan-Uul: 45000
-Dornod: 21000
-Dornogovi: 44000
-Dundgovi: 48000
-Govi-Altai: 82000
-Govisumber: 42000
-Khentii: 23000
-Khovd: 84000
-Khuvsgul: 67000
-Orkhon: 61000
-Selenge: 43000
-Sukhbaatar: 22000
-Tuv: 41000
-Umnugovi: 46000
-Uvs: 85000
-Uvurkhangai: 62000
-Zavkhan: 81000
